Baines' Endowed Church of England Primary Academy and St John Vianney's Catholic Primary School, Blackpool are primary schools in Blackpool.
Baines' Endowed Church of England Primary Academy scores 47 out of 100 (grade D, below average) and St John Vianney's Catholic Primary School, Blackpool scores 66 out of 100 (grade C, average). St John Vianney's Catholic Primary School, Blackpool is ahead on our composite score.
Baines' Endowed Church of England Primary Academy was judged the expected standard and St John Vianney's Catholic Primary School, Blackpool was judged Good.
On the share of pupils meeting the expected standard in reading, writing and maths at Key Stage 2, the latest published figures are 65.0% for Baines' Endowed Church of England Primary Academy and 80.0% for St John Vianney's Catholic Primary School, Blackpool.
The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has risen at Baines' Endowed Church of England Primary Academy (49.0% in 2022-23, 65.0% in 2024-25).
